When the [[Red Legion]] invaded [[The Last City]], Amanda was ordered by Commander [[Zavala]] to pick up [[The Guardian]] from the [[Tower]] in her [[Hawk]] and aid them in reaching [[Dominus Ghaul]]'s flagship, the ''[[The Immortal|Immortal]]''. As she dodged through the aerial battle above the city, destroying several Cabal ships along the way, Amanda looked at the Traveler as the Cabal attached a [[Traveler Cage|cage]] to it. Amanda quietly whispered a plea to the Traveler to help them before executing a risky maneuver to deposit the Guardian aboard the ''Immortal'' so they could disable it. She told the Guardian to contact her when they were ready for extraction, but Amanda soon lost contact with them as the Cabal's cage on the Traveler activated and stripped the Guardians of the [[Light]].<ref>'''Bungie (2017/8/9)''', ''[[Destiny 2]]: Playstation 4, Activision Blizzard, [[Homecoming]]''</ref>

Amanda was contacted again by Zavala, who asked her to retrieve him from the battle and begin the Vanguard's retreat from the Last City. She angrily told him that she had no time to be his chauffeur and that thousands of people like her were trapped and dying in the City below her. The Vanguard Commander countered that the City was lost and that they were all the same now without the Light. Amanda refused to believe running was their only option and told Zavala that he could fly his own ship out of the City, but he noted she was the best pilot in the system and that they would need her to keep their ships repaired. She tried protesting one last time that they could not just abandon everyone trapped in the City, and only agreed to retreat when Zavala stated he believed that this was their only chance to ensure humanity's survival.
